HCM Acquisition Corp (NASDAQ:HCMAU – Get Free Report) was up 19.5% on Friday . The company traded as high as $13.98 and last traded at $13.98. Approximately 1,700 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, an increase of 26% from the average daily volume of 1,350 shares. The stock had previously closed at $11.70.
HCM Acquisition Price Performance
The stock’s 50 day moving average is $11.81 and its two-hundred day moving average is $11.19.

HCM Acquisition Company Profile
HCM Acquisition Corp does not have significant operations. The company focuses on effecting a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, share purchase, reorganization, or similar business combination with one or more businesses or entities. HCM Acquisition Corp was incorporated in 2021 and is based in Stamford, Connecticut.
